bikini in Arabic is بِيكِينِي — bikini means a minimal two-piece swimsuit that leaves the midriff bare.
bikini in Arabic
بِيكِينِي
Pronounced: bīkīnī
bathing suit
What does "bikini" mean?
-
noun A minimal two-piece swimsuit that leaves the midriff bare.
"She packed three bikinis for the beach trip."
-
noun Brief underwear or bottoms cut low at the hip with high leg openings.
"He prefers bikini briefs over boxers."
